1. What Are Tiger Snakes?

Tiger serpents are not just popular for their poison; they likewise have distinctive physical features that establish them apart. They possess a durable body with distinctive striped patterns that appear like a tiger, which gives them their name. These serpents live in various atmospheres throughout Australia, particularly in coastal regions.

1.1 Physical Characteristics

Tiger snakes display a range of colors-- from olive brownish to black with yellow crossbands. Their typical length arrays from 1.2 to 2 meters, however some can expand also longer.

1.2 Environment of Tiger Snakes

Tiger serpents dwell in a selection of environments including marshes, coastal locations, and grassy levels. They frequently reside near water resources such as rivers and swamps because of their fondness for marine environments.

2. Are Tiger Snakes Venomous?

Toxin Neutralization

Yes, tiger serpents are very venomous. Their venom consists of neurotoxins that can lead to severe health difficulties if left untreated.

2.1 How Hazardous is a Tiger Snake Bite?

A bite from a tiger snake can create paralysis, respiratory system failure, and even fatality if clinical intervention is delayed.

3. Symptoms of Tiger Serpent Bites

Recognizing the signs and symptoms of a tiger serpent bite promptly is vital for efficient treatment.

3.1 Immediate Symptoms

    Pain: Extreme neighborhood pain at the bite site. Swelling: Rapid swelling around the area. Nausea: Really feeling unwell or throwing up quickly after being bitten.

3.2 Progressive Symptoms

    Numbness: Tingling or tingling spreading from the bite site. Difficulty Breathing: Lack of breath as paralysis sets in. Confusion: Modified frame of mind due to neurotoxic effects.

7. Frequently Asked Questions About Tiger Serpent Bites

7.1 What should I do instantly after being bitten by a tiger snake?

Stay as calm as feasible, avoid any type of activity, phone call emergency services as soon as possible, and use pressure immobilization over the bite site without removing blood circulation completely.

7.2 The length of time do signs last after a tiger serpent bite?

Symptoms vary depending upon numerous factors such as age and total wellness but might persist for hours or days without treatment.

7.3 Is there any natural home remedy for dealing with snake bites?

No reliable natural home remedy exist for dealing with snake bites; prompt expert clinical treatment is essential.

7.4 Can I draw out the venom?

Sucking out venom is ineffective and possibly unsafe; it might present germs right into the wound as opposed to alleviating symptoms.

7.5 Just how do I determine a tiger snake in the wild?

Look for their distinctive striped patterns in addition to their hostile habits when come close to-- these qualities are considerable identifiers.

7.6 Are infant tiger snakes more unsafe than adults?

While young serpents might not deliver as much poison as grownups because of dimension distinctions, they can still be extremely hazardous if they attack because their habits might be unpredictable.
